Evidently, even princes aren't immune to having their partners raid their wardrobes.

On the final day of their Royal Tour of the Pacific, Prince Harry and Meghan Markle completed the picturesque Redwoods Treewalk in New Zealand's Rotorua.

Swapping her sheer Givenchy skirt for a pair of black jeans and flats, the Duchess of Sussex, 37, chucked on a matching puffer jacket.

Though we're well accustomed to seeing Meghan and her sister-in-law Catherine re-wearing items of clothing, this was a slightly different take on royal wardrobe "recycling". 

The puffer jacket in question had, in fact, already been worn during the royal tour—by Meghan's husband.

Harry, 34, rugged up in the black Norrøna "Oslo" coat on Monday when the couple took a stroll through Abel Tasman National Park, with Meghan wearing a raincoat.
